zoukankan      html  css  js  c++  java
  • jenkins 持续集成笔记1 --- 安装配置

    jenkins 安装

    先安装Tomcat,然后下载jenkins war包,启动Tomcat即可

    wget https://mirrors.huaweicloud.com/apache/tomcat/tomcat-7/v7.0.96/bin/apache-tomcat-7.0.96.tar.gz
    tar zxvf apache-tomcat-7.0.96.tar.gz
    cd apache-tomcat-7.0.96/webapps/
    wget https://mirrors.huaweicloud.com/jenkins/war-stable/2.176.3/jenkins.war
    cd ../bin
    ./startup.sh
    

    打开浏览器访问服务器的8080端口即可。

    会叫你输入密码,到 Tomcat 日志找一下,然后是安装插件,选择官方推荐的。最后让你创建用户和密码就可以了。




    Jenkins启动之后,会在/root目录下生成一个.Jenkins的目录,这个就是JenkinsHome 目录

    只说最重要的 workspace,工作空间,你每创建一个任务,就会在该目录生成一个文件夹。比如你创建了一个 shebao 的 Node 的项目,那目录就是
    /root/.jenkins/workspace/shebao,代码会存在该目录

    界面展示下:

    要发布的项目有Java、Nodejs。涉及到的 ansible、docker、Maven等等等等。
    先安装所需的插件

    Jenkins --> Manage Jenkins --> Manage plugin --> 可选插件

    Maven Integration
    Gitlab Authentication
    Git Parameter
    AnsiColor(可选)

    在 jenkins 设置 Maven、jdk、git路径

    Jenkins --> Manage Jenkins --> Global Tool Configuration

  • 相关阅读:
    LeetCode Flatten Binary Tree to Linked List
    LeetCode Longest Common Prefix
    LeetCode Trapping Rain Water
    LeetCode Add Binary
    LeetCode Subsets
    LeetCode Palindrome Number
    LeetCode Count and Say
    LeetCode Valid Parentheses
    LeetCode Length of Last Word
    LeetCode Minimum Depth of Binary Tree
  • 原文地址:https://www.cnblogs.com/fsckzy/p/11847798.html
Copyright © 2011-2022 走看看